Claudia Gadelha Says Illegal Kick Never Landed; Wants Carla Esparza

MMA

Claudia Gadelha dominated Cortney Casey at UFC Fight Night 100, despite the fight that she apparently kicked a downed opponent in the head. While Gadelha doesn’t believe the kick actually landed, she still did apologize to Casey for throwing the kick.

"I don’t think the kick landed," Gadelha said to MMA Fighting. "I was expecting her to get up. She pretended she was going to get up but she sat back down, so I threw the kick anyway. That’s why I said sorry."

Controversy aside, Gadelha does have an opponent in mind for her next fight -- former UFC Women’s Strawweight Champion Carla Esparza.

"I really want to fight Carla. She’s a former champion in the UFC," Gadelha said. "I’ll fight anyone in the division. I tell the UFC all the time. If they give me Carla now, and I beat her, I’m down to fighting for the title again. It only depends on the UFC. But I really want to fight for the belt. The easiest path would be (Joanna) losing and me fighting someone else, but I think it’s hard for someone to beat Joanna today. She’s the most dominant athlete in the division."

Gadelha has previously fought and lost twice to current UFC Women’s Strawweight Champion Joanna Jedrzejczyk, she is still ranked #1 in the division.
